The list includes halls of residence (but subject to qualification conditions which require it to be owned or managed by an institution or for an institution has nomination rights) and dwellings occupied solely by students . Full-time students are exempt, and to count as full-time for purposes of Council Tax Exemption, your course must: Last at least 1 calendar or academic year, where you're required to undertake the course for at least 24 weeks out of the year; Normally require at least 21 hours of study, tuition or work experience per week during term time. Someone who normally lives in a property but moves away temporarily (for example because of work, or travelling, or family circumstances) may still be seen to have their main home in the property, unless they become responsible for council tax at another address. The halls of residence exemption Council tax is not payable in relation to prescribed list of 'exempt' buildings. It can get trickier still, if there is a house of full-time students but there is one who is not a full-time student, then, unfortunately, they will have to pay the council tax themselves, although they will get a single person discount of 25%.
